What are the typical work expectations and challenges for nurses working a Double Weekend schedule?

Nurses working a Double Weekend schedule usually work two consecutive 16-hour shifts over the weekend, such as Saturday and Sunday, and then have most or all weekdays off. This pattern provides extended periods of rest but can be physically and mentally demanding due to the long shifts and condensed workload. Teamwork is crucial, as nurses must communicate effectively during shift changes to ensure quality patient care. Double Weekend roles often appeal to those seeking flexibility or a better work-life balance, but maintaining energy and focus during back-to-back long shifts is a common challenge.

What is a Double Weekend in the context of work schedules?

A Double Weekend typically refers to a work schedule where an employee works two consecutive weekend shifts, often covering both Saturday and Sunday, and sometimes for extended hours or double shifts each day. This schedule is common in healthcare, hospitality, and other industries that require 24/7 coverage. Employees working a Double Weekend may have weekdays off as compensation. This arrangement can provide a better work-life balance for some, as it condenses work hours into fewer days, leaving more days off during the week.
